Recommended PrestShop Version

Thanks for choosing Agile.
For customers using our Agile Multiple Seller module and its accessry modules, we highly recommend to use PrestaShop 1.6x or 1.7.5 or lower. PrestaShop has made some changes in versions higher than 1.7.6 that makes it possible or very difficult to implement some of features via hooks, or override, since required hooks or override is not available.

Sept. 05, 2019

TENGA EN CUENTA:

Esto es sólo para prestashop 1.3 x. (No chnages es necesario para PrestaShop 1.4 x o superior)

 

Después de la versión 1.2.2, módulo de centro de recogida de PrestaShop ágil ha añadido tras proveía (desde 2012.03.12)

 

* Eres capaz de indlude ubicación recogida en el correo electrónico de confirmación de pedido
* Se puede establecer un correo electrónico para ubicación de recogida
El emaill de confirmación de pedido también enviará a ubicaciones de recogida si hay una dirección de correo electrónico para el locaiton

Esas característica estará disponible automáticamente sin ninguna chnages para PrestaShop 1.4 x o higer versión. Pero si está utilizando PrestaShop 1.3 x, tendrá que realizar manualmente algunos cambios de código para habilitar estas características nuevas.

 

Recogida ubicación incluído en el correo electrónico de confirmación de pedido, también establece enviar a recogida ubicación si hay una dirección de correo electrónico

 

agilepickupcenter-screen6-order-confirmation-eamil

 

 

Por favor, siga las siguientes instrucciones al archivo PaymentModule.php.

Ubicación del archivo:
YourStoreRoot/classes/PaymentModule.php

En busca de las dos líneas siguientes en función de validateOrder()


Si (Validate::isEmail ($ cliente - > correo))
Mail::Send((int) (orden de $- > id_lang), 'order_conf', Mail::l ("confirmación del pedido'), $data, $cliente - > correo electrónico, cliente de $- > firstname.' $cliente - > lastname, NULL, NULL, fileAttachment $);

Insertar followinfg líneas de código antes por encima de las líneas de arriba el código

 

enlace de ubicación recogida de módulo de ///begin-Agile centro de recogida

if(Module::isInstalled('agilepickupcenter'))
{
require_once (_PS_ROOT_DIR_. "/ modules/agilepickupcenter/agilepickupcenter.php");
$amodule = new AgilePickupCenter();
$datos = $amodule - > transform_mail_data ($

datos);
if(isset($Data['{carrier_email}']) Y Validate::isEmail($data['{carrier_email}']))
Mail::Send ((int)$ orden - > id_lang, 'order_conf', Mail::l ('Confirmación de pedido', $orden - > id_lang), $data, $datos ['{carrier_email}'], $cliente - > firstname.' $cliente - > lastname, NULL, NULL, fileAttachment $);
                   
}

///end - conexión de recogida ubicación de módulo de recogida ágil centro


Usted se establece.
La información de ubicación se incluirá información de portaaviones en el correo electrónico de confirmación de pedido.